Title

NARRATOR OF PERSONAL TYPE IN THE NOVEL

Pages

  45-62

Abstract

 There are three types of narrator in novels: 1. Auctorial type 2. First person type 3. The personal type. In novels with scenic narrative, three items are important:1. Reality and neutrality in the novel, 2. Innovation in the technique of the narrative and 3. A new subject in the epic poetry. Here the author does not have an omniscient role, instead he hides behind the novel figures. Therefore the reader feels that there is no narrator in the novel. Flaubert was the first writer to use realism in the novels, allowing the characters to decide what to do.
